This role requires hands on experience developing high performance, highly scalable SQL Server operational databases supporting web applications. The suitable candidate should feel at ease refactoring tables and code, with a proven track record of increasing the volume of transactions and scaling web site performance. This is a great opportunity to architect the next step in database design for an already successful product as it increases its global reach (currently has millions of users and thousands of customers across the world). Looking for someone with great ideas and the ability to implement them!
Our development team works in an open, agile environment that values innovation and a startup attitude, while enjoying the stability of being part of a leading travel industry company.
Responsibilities:
Experience in leading data strategy initiatives including the architecture of modern cloud-based data platforms with technologies such as Azure SQL Database, Azure Data Factory, Big Data/Data Lakes, ETL/ELT, Modern Data Warehouses and Analytics.
Define enterprise data architecture standards, data models, data platforms and development processes and tools.
Identify and implement performance and scale improvements in our SQL Server databases
Create and/or redesign schema objects such as tables, stored procedures, triggers, and indexes to remove performance bottlenecks
Ability to build logical and physical data models meeting business requirements
Ensure databases are running at peak efficiency by working with DBA’s and other team members
Independently discover barriers to database performance and correct them
Perform database code review with C# developers to ensure functional correctness and performance
Assist technical documentation team with the preparation of required materials
Actively participate in team agile activities including standups, planning, retrospectives, etc.
Knowledge of security best practices and oversight of secure database coding
Maintain SQL Coding standards
Requirements:
8+ years SQL Server database development experience, with at least 5 years performance tuning and database architecture experience
Experience migrating from SQL Server on VM to Azure SQL Database
Experience with Azure Data Factory
Online Transaction Processing schema design and optimization, including table partitioning/normalization/denormalization
Proficiency in modeling data with design tools such as erWin, ER/Studio, etc.
Extensive experience with SQL Server performance tuning tools
Demonstrated proficiency in advanced techniques of stored procedure, trigger, and index performance tuning
Experience scaling SQL Server systems up and out
Building database deployments in Azure DevOps
SQL Server Data Encryption
Background in Power BI, Analytics, Machine Learning, Azure Data Lakes, Azure Functions, Azure Redis Cache, Cognitive Search, Azure Active Directory, Azure Key Vault
Experience in PCI, GDPR, ISO, or other security compliance
SSIS or other ETL experience
C# and MVC exposure
Atlassian suite products such as Jira and Confluence
Benefits Include:
Generous remuneration structure
Travel perks/discounts.
Health & Wellness Programs and Employee Financial Wellness Services
Generous paid-time off policy
National/International Award Nights and Conferences
Diversity & Inclusion initiatives
Benefits including vision, medical, and dental
Employee Assistance Program
RRSP with matching
Employee Share Plan
Global career opportunities in a network of brands and businesses
Ongoing training and professional development
Fun and flexible work environment
Proud Corporate Social Responsibility platform through the Flight Centre Foundation and Brighter Futures program supporting nominated charities through Workplace Giving, Volunteering and Fundraising.
Employee giving program
Annual Charity Trip
Office Environmental Program
1 Volunteer Day per Calendar Year
#LI-REMOTE Location – Remote, Canada
If this sounds like the opportunity you have been waiting for and you would like to be part of our award winning culture then APPLY NOW.
Travel is booming once again, and our roles are being filled quicker than a nonstop from London to New York. We thank all candidates for their interest; however, only those selected to continue in the process will be contacted.
Our promise is to provide an environment with equality of respect, dignity and opportunity for all our employees. We value an inclusive and supportive workplace which truly reflects the diversification of our society. Flight Centre Travel Group is committed to providing a barrier-free pathway throughout our recruitment selection process. If you require accommodation because of a disability at any stage of our hiring process, please let us know in advance by contacting our Recruitment Team atfccareers@flightcentre.ca
Apply Now
Thank you and hold tight, you will now be directed to our Apply Portal to complete your application
As a part of the Product Management team, you will be an integral part of every stage of the product development process. Leading the UX and UI design throughout, you will be involved in the product strategy from discovery to delivery to iteration...
Due to growth, we have an excellent opportunity for an experienced mid-size market sales consultant to join our successful sales team. The Sales Director will contribute to the growth of mid-size multinational business travel by sourcing, selectin...
This website uses cookies which personalise content such as job recommendations and analyse our traffic. You consent to our cookies if you click "I Accept". If you click on "I Do Not Accept", then we will not use cookies but you may have a deteriorated user experience. You can change your settings by clicking on the Settings link on the top right of the device. You can view our Privacy Policy here
Manage Consent Preferences
These cookies are necessary for the website to function and cannot be switched off in our systems. They are usually only set in response to actions made by you which amount to a request for services, such as setting your privacy preferences, logging in or filling in forms. You can set your browser to block or alert you about these cookies, but some parts of the site will not then work.
These cookies allow us to count visits and traffic sources so we can measure and improve the performance of our site. They help us to know which pages are the most and least popular and see how visitors move around the site. If you do not allow these cookies we will not know when you have visited our site, and will not be able to monitor its performance.